@charset "utf-8";
@import "../../../../css/global.css";
body{
	overflow:hidden;
}
#content{	
	/* changed by Jessica at 24/02/2009
	background:url(../img/bg.jpg) no-repeat left top;*/
	/* end of change*/
	background:url(../img/bg.jpg) no-repeat left top;
	width:1008px;
	height:458px;
	position:absolute;
	color:#000000;
	top:0px;
	left:0px;
}
#menu{
	float:left;
	width:91px;
	height:458px;
}
#contentMain{
	float:left;
	width:909px;
	height:458px;
}
#clear{
	clear:both;
}
#title{
	background:url(../img/title.gif);
	margin:5px 0 0 0;
	width:352px;
	height:30px;
	float:left;
}
#print{
	background:url(../img/print.jpg) no-repeat 0 0;
	margin:0 0 0 635px;
	width:352px;
	height:38px;
	position:relative;

}
#print a.print{
	float:left;
	margin-left:38px;
}
#print span.textPrint{
	float:left;
	margin:18px 0 0 5px;
	font-family:Arial, PMingLiU;
	font-size:11px;
	color:#003d79;
}
#tableau{
	position:relative;
	height:420px;
}

#tableau table{
	border-collapse:collapse;
	border:0px;
	float:left;
}
#tableau table{
	font-family:Arial, PMingLiU;
}
#tableau table tr.sub1{
	font-size:11px;
	height:34px;
}
#tableau table tr.sub2{
	font-size:10px;
	height:24px;
	line-height:11px;
}
#tableau table tr.sub3{
	font-size:11px;
	height:67px;
}
#tableau table tr.sub4{
	font-size:10px;
	height:22px;
}


#tableau table tr.sub1 td.style1{
	background-color:#4b7aa8;
}

#tableau table tr.sub1 td.style2{
	background-color:#878ec4;
}

#tableau table tr.sub2 td.style1{
	background-color:#a8cef3;
}

#tableau table tr.sub2 td.style2{
	background-color:#d2d5f8;
}

#tableau table tr.sub3 td.style1{
	background-color:#e7f3ff;
}

#tableau table tr.sub3 td.style2{
	background-color:#f2f1ff;
}

/*#tableau table th{
	background:transparent url(../img/pix_0xec869a.gif) repeat-y scroll right center;
}*/

#tableau table tr.sub1 td {
	background:transparent url(../img/pix_0xffffff.gif) repeat-y scroll right center;
	vertical-align:center;
	text-align:center;
	color:#FFF;
}

#tableau table tr.sub2 td {
	/**background:transparent url(../img/pix_0xec869a.gif) repeat-y scroll right center;**/
	background:transparent url(../img/pix_0xffffff.gif) repeat-y scroll right center;
	vertical-align:center;
	text-align:center;
	color:#FFF;
}

#tableau table tr.sub3 td{
	background:transparent url(../img/pix_0xffffff.gif) repeat-y scroll right center;
	vertical-align:top;
	padding-left:9px;
	padding-top:5px;
	text-align:left;
	/*color:#545454;*/
}

#tableau table tr.sub4 td{
	background:transparent url(../img/pix_0xffffff.gif) repeat-y scroll right center;
	background-color:#648bb4;
	vertical-align:center;
	text-align:center;
	color:#FFF;
	font-weight:bold;
}

/*#tableau table tr.sub5 td{
	background:transparent url(../img/pix_0xf09baa.gif) repeat-y scroll right center;
}*/

#tableau table tr.sub6 td{
	background:transparent url(../img/pix_0xffffff.gif) repeat-y scroll right center;
}

/*#tableau table tr.sub6 td span #th1{
	position:absolute;
	top:0px;
	left:0px;
}

#tableau table tr.sub6 td span #th2{
	position:absolute;
	top:0px;
	left:86.5px;
}
#tableau table tr.sub6 td span #th3{
	position:absolute;
	left:188.5px;
}
#tableau table tr.sub6 td span #th4{
	position:absolute;
	left:290.5px;
}
#tableau table tr.sub6 td span #th5{
	position:absolute;
	left:494.5px;
}
#tableau table tr.sub6 td span #th6{
	position:absolute;
	left:698.5px;
}
#tableau table tr.sub6 td span #th7{
	position:absolute;
	left:799.5px;
}*/


/*#tableau table tr.sub5 td.lipstick{
	background:transparent url(../img/pix_0xf09baa.gif) repeat-y scroll right center;
}
#tableau table tr.sub6 td span{
	font-size:12px;
	font-weight:bold;
}*/

#prod1{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;*/
	width:113px;
	height:196px;
	/* end of change*/
	left:0px;
}
#prod2{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:130px;*/
	width:113px;
	height:196px;
	left:114px;
	/* end of change*/
	
}
#prod3{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:260px;
	*/
	width:113px;
	height:196px;
	left:228px;
	/* end of change*/
	
}
#prod4{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:390px;*/
	width:113px;
	height:196px;
	left:342px;
	/* end of change*/
	
	
}
#prod5{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:520px;*/
	width:113px;
	height:196px;
	left:458px;
	/* end of change*/
	
}
#prod6{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:650px;*/
	width:113px;
	height:196px;
	left:572px;
	/* end of change*/
	
}
#prod7{
	position:absolute;
	/* changed by Jessica at 24/02/2009
	top:200px;*/
	top:224px;
	/* end of change*/
	
	/* changed by Jessica at 24/02/2009
	
	width:129px;
	height:220px;
	left:780px;*/
	width:113px;
	height:196px;
	left:684px;
	/* end of change*/
	
}


.button1{
	background:url(../img/button_mascara.jpg) no-repeat 0 0;
	width:87px;
	height:25px;
	position:absolute;
	top:407px;
	left:4px;
}

.button2{
	background:url(../img/button_lip.jpg) no-repeat 0 0;
	width:87px;
	height:25px;
	position:absolute;
	top:431px;
	left:3px;
}
.link2{
	width:78px;
	height:22px;
	position:absolute;
	top:99px;
	left:13px;
}
.link2:hover{
	background:url(../img/link2_hover.jpg) no-repeat 0 0;
}
.link3{
	width:78px;
	height:22px;
	position:absolute;
	top:122px;
	left:13px;
}
.link3:hover{
	background:url(../img/link3_hover.jpg) no-repeat 0 0;
}

#menu a{
	z-index:100;
	text-indent:-10000px;
	overflow:hidden;
	position:absolute;
}



.textRep{
	display:none;
}





#content table{
	left:130px;
}
	html>body #content table{
		left:129px;
	}

#content table tr.prods{
	height:337px;
}

#content .prodwrap .effect{
	bottom:280px;
}

#content .prodwrap .prod{
	bottom:50px;
}



